LEGISLATIVE BUDGET BOARD Austin, Texas FISCAL NOTE, 82ND LEGISLATIVE REGULAR SESSION Revision 1 May 9, 2011 TO: Honorable Brandon Creighton, Chair, House Committee on State Sovereignty, Select FROM: John S O'Brien, Director, Legislative Budget Board IN RE:HB3188 by Larson ( Relating to prohibiting the implementation in this state of any federal greenhouse gas emissions regulatory program.), Committee Report 1st House, Substituted No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ated. The bill would prohibit any agency of the State of Texas, including the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), from implementing or adopting rules to implement a gre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ions regulatory program. The bill would also prohibit any state employee from participating on a board, committee, or related entity, or in a study, of a national organization assigned to recommend provisions to implement a federal greenhouse gas emissions regulatory program. The bill's passage is not expected to result in a signficant fiscal impact to the TCEQ or other state agencies. Local Government Impact No significant f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.
